Author-Name-Last: Balk Author-Name-First: Bert Title: Aggregation Methods in International Comparisons Abstract: This paper reviews the progress that has been made over the past decade in understanding the nature of the various multilateral in- ternational comparison methods. Fifteen methods are discussed and subjected to a system of ten tests. In addition, attention is paid to recently developed methods based on the principle of chaining, model based approaches, and the economic approach to international com- parison.
